Jaume Aiguader i Miró was a Spanish medical doctor, writer, social activist, politician and Catalan nationalist.
He was one of the founders of the Republican Left of Catalonia political party.
He became Mayor of Barcelona, and was a national deputy during the Second Spanish Republic.
He was Minister of Labor and Social Assistance in the government of Juan Negrín during the Spanish Civil War (1936–1939).
After the fall of the Republic, he died in exile in Mexico.
